Philippines Says China Coast Guard Rammed Its Fisheries Boat
Source: Bloomberg
Geopolitics & WarTrade Policy & Supply Chain
The Philippines said a China Coast Guard vessel rammed a Philippine government fisheries boat delivering fuel to Filipino fishermen in the disputed South China Sea. The incident escalates maritime tensions between Manila and Beijing in a strategically critical shipping region, raising geopolitical and regional trade-route risk.
